Christopher G. Price 

Co-Founder / Partner

Before co-founding Sarrett Price PA Chris Price had been in both private practice and associated with two large law firms in Southwest Florida. Chris is a Florida and New York licensed attorney and practices in the areas of estate planning, probate, and trust administration and tax. His estates practice includes estate planning, estate and trust administration, estate tax planning, and selective estate and trust litigation.

​

Chris is an AV rated lawyer by Martindale-Hubbell in the areas of Trusts and Estates, Taxation and Wills and Probate. This rating is Martindale-Hubbell’s highest rating.

​

Chris assist clients by developing their estate plan, including drafting wills, revocable and irrevocable trusts, powers of attorney, living wills and health care surrogates, and advises clients on estate tax and gift tax minimization strategies.

Chris also represents probate and trust administration clients throughout Florida.

As part of Chris’s property practice, he represents clients involved in federal tax audits and appeals as well as tax-treaty compliance matters for international decedents owning U.S. real estate.

​

Before entering law school, Chris served as a travel aide to Florida’s Treasurer and Insurance Commissioner Tom Gallagher, gaining experience and understanding of Florida’s statewide insurance market. During law school, Chris interned with a federal district court judge and a state circuit court judge, U.S. District Court Judge James Lawrence King and Circuit Court Judge Mel Grossman, respectively.
